Add 50/56 and 10/36
50/56 + 10/36 is 295/252.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 56 and 36 is 504
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 504 - For the 1st fraction, since 56 × 9 = 504,
50/56 = 50 × 9/56 × 9 = 450/504 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 36 × 14 = 504,
10/36 = 10 × 14/36 × 14 = 140/504 - Add the two like fractions:
450/504 + 140/504 = 450 + 140/504 = 590/504 - 590/504 simplified gives 295/252
- So, 50/56 + 10/36 = 295/252
